    Default Adom PvP!

    I was playing a hurthling mindcrafter and it just occurred to me how annoying it would be to have to face one of them. Just imagine a monster like that - confusion that's really hard to resist, and as soon as you're confused it pelts you with humanoid slaying arrows and greater telekinetic blast. If you get close, it teleports away .

    This got me thinking what characters would do best in PvP. I really think mindcrafters would probably be one of the best, if not the best (just going by a typical character that closed the gate, not an archmage or anything). An archer might be good too since mine usually bookcast Web and Farsight, so if they see you first it's probably over. I don't think a wizard could get close enough to use Acid Ball and Magic Missile only travels in straight lines. Melee classes are definitely out because even if you use a wand and teleport next to the enemy he can just teleport away with his own wand. Unless you have a barbarian fast enough to get a double move and kill in one tremendous blow.

    Actually maybe a bard would do well.. a bunch of extremely experienced killer bugs is hard to deal with.

    Higher-level mindcrafters could pinpoint your position, confuse and damage you from behind walls or along corridors, shoot PV-piercing missiles, teleport around to avoid harm and do all this without any special equipment. So yeah, they'd be definitely on the top. Confusion resistance could take off much of their edge though... would that work against mind blasts? Also, a necromancer could try to summon undead and protect itself from mindcraft by backlashing damage. Barbarians could kill a lot of people by standing behind a corner and as they step out, deal a surprise tremendous blow. Oh, and maybe druid/beastfighter summons could finally get some serious use as missile buffers? Hmm, this could turn out to be an interesting topic.

    I've thought once about how a PVP ADOM could be. I was thinking of players or teams duking it out in different areas with all kinds of terrain, at the same levels, with basic equipment (some potions, scrolls, wands, weaponry, armor... sort of like what the PC starts with, except level-scaled). After all, it would be way too unbalanced in favor of archery and magic experts if everyone had endgame items. Pity it's never going to happen.

    Archers can dodge all missiles at high levels, so they'd be immune to the thrown potion. Besides, blindness would be better - there's no resistance to that.

    Teleport + petrify would be a good combo, since few chars would have that resistance. Anything that doesn't insta-kill or somehow disable the other player is going to fall short of victory, since there's always prayer or some other healing/escape method that can be used.
